Q: Is 36,210,716 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 36,210,716 is not a prime number.

Why is 36,210,716 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 36210716 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 37 74 148 244,667 489,334 978,668 9,052,679 18,105,358 and 36,210,716, with no remainder.

Since 36,210,716 cannot be divided by just 1 and 36,210,716, it is not a prime number.
